Interactive Online Math Resources: What Are They?

Online interactive math resources comprise digital platforms that provide a myriad of learning tools, including, but not restricted to, video tutorials, puzzles, quizzes, virtual manipulative, and interactive games centered around various mathematical concepts. Websites such as Mathletics, Khan Academy, and Multiplication.com are examples of platforms that offer these services. They're designed to present math in a fun and engaging format, reducing the intimidation often associated with the subject.

The Role of Interactive Online Math Resources in Childcare and Development

Several studies have linked the use of interactive online math resources with a myriad of benefits that promote childcare and development.>

Mastery of Math Concepts

Teachers and parents have lauded these platforms for their efficacy in helping children master math concepts that might be difficult to understand using traditional static methods. They transform abstract math concepts into visual and tangible learning experiences, promoting better comprehension. Also, these appropriately leveled resources expose children to just-right challenges that foster progressive mastery.

Engagement and Motivation

Online interactive math resources are constructed to be fun and engaging. They incorporate features such as gamification, rewards, and instant feedback, which keep students motivated. A child who is positively engaged is more likely to focus, consequently improving problem-solving and analytical skills.

Individual Learning Pace

These platforms also take into consideration the unique learning abilities of individual students. They allow a child to learn at their own pace, avoid peer-pressure or embarrassment in a classroom setting and increase their confidence in their mathematical abilities.

Critical Thinking Skills

Online interactive math resources boost critical thinking skills by nurturing active learning strategies such as analysis, evaluation, and creation. Moreover, tasks that require a child to use their knowledge to solve complex real-life situations foster abstract reasoning and problem-solving skills.

Constant Availability

Unlike conventional classrooms that operate on strict schedules, online interactive math resources are available 24/7. This feature provides children with the flexibility to learn as per their preferred time and place. Moreover, parents or caregivers can offer their assistance at any time, thus playing a proactive role in their childs learning journey.

Preparing Kids for a Tech-Driven World

Since these modern learning tools heavily rely on digital technology, children get an early start in familiarizing themselves with technology. As a result, these young learners are better equipped to navigate through a future that is heavily influenced by technology.
